Attractions and Activities in Fraccionamiento Lomas de Ahuatlán
Fraccionamiento Lomas de Ahuatlán is a residential area located in the vicinity of Cuernavaca, which is known for its pleasant climate and rich cultural history. Cuernavaca is often referred to as the “City of Eternal Spring” due to its mild temperatures year-round. The region is characterized by lush greenery, picturesque landscapes, and a variety of flowering plants, making it a popular destination for those seeking natural beauty.
While Fraccionamiento Lomas de Ahuatlán itself may not feature major tourist attractions, it benefits from proximity to Cuernavaca’s historical sites, such as the Palace of Cortés and the Cuernavaca Cathedral. The area is also recognized for its vibrant local culture, which includes traditional cuisine and various festivals celebrated throughout the year. Visitors can experience local markets and art galleries, reflecting the artistic spirit of the region.
The surrounding landscapes are ideal for outdoor activities, including hiking and exploring the nearby mountains.
